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
750962153 6545382 59
816346662 2474178499 64667
816346662 2474178499 64667
52482 203060 011831 3791283435
All about undefined
Interested in learning more?
816346662 2474178499 64667
52482 203060 011831 3791283435
See more
24 21892190 881538
3347618214 7703073 8919529468
See more
680438472 9633266
59 9484 77
See more